In  the Ancestry Daily News from 28.12.2005 their is an article by Lisa Alzo about searching for Slovak relatives.
http://www.ancestry.com/learn/library/article.aspx?article=10805&o_iid=20918&o_lid=20918

She provides various links for Czechoslovakia, and other E. European countries.

For instance:
The Czechoslovak Genealogical Society International (CGSI) at  http://www.cgsi.org/
Quote
The society serves to promote Czechoslovak genealogical research with ancestry in the Czechoslovak region as it was in 1918, including families of Czech, Bohemian, Moravian, Slovak, German, Hungarian, Jewish, Rusyn, and Silesian origin. Learn about travel resources, the Czech and Slovak Archives, and available professional researchers.
